In one of Boston’s defining moments, a judge in 1974 ordered that the city’s schools be desegregated by busing white and Black students to campuses outside their neighborhoods. The aim was not just racial integration — it was to give all students the same access to a high-quality education.Nearly 50 years later, despite the changed demographics of the district, Boston public school students are still being bused.
